Casey’s: A Midwestern Institution Poised for Continued Growth

For over five decades, Casey’s General Stores has evolved from a local Iowa operation into a dominant force in the American retail landscape. As of May 2026, the company stands as the third-largest convenience store chain in the United States, trailing only 7-Eleven and the combined entity of Circle K and Couche-Tard. More notably, it maintains its position as the largest convenience store chain in the country that remains wholly American-owned.

A Legacy of Growth and Scale

Founded in 1968 by Donald Lamberti in Boone, Iowa, the company has grown significantly from its modest Midwestern roots. Headquartered in Ankeny, Iowa—a suburb of Des Moines—the organization has successfully navigated a competitive retail environment to reach a footprint of 2,950 stores across 19 states as of May 1, 2026. This expansion has solidified its status as one of the few Iowa-based companies to earn a place on the Fortune 500.

The company’s financial health remains robust, reflecting its ability to scale operations while maintaining a distinct brand identity. With a workforce of approximately 49,272 employees—comprising both full-time and part-time staff—the firm continues to prioritize its core business model: a hybrid of convenience retail, fuel services, and, most famously, a made-from-scratch food program.

The Culinary Strategy: More Than a Convenience Store

What differentiates Casey’s from its competitors is its heavy emphasis on prepared foods. While many convenience retailers rely on pre-packaged goods, Casey’s has built a reputation for its made-from-scratch dough and signature menu items. Their offerings are designed to cater to the “grab-and-go” culture while providing meal quality that often rivals dedicated fast-food establishments.

Signature Menu Highlights

  • Iconic Pizza: The cornerstone of the food program, featuring made-from-scratch dough and a variety of specialty recipes.
  • Breakfast Favorites: A robust morning menu that includes breakfast pizzas and various handheld items.
  • Diverse Prepared Foods: A rotation of sandwiches, wraps, salads and snacks designed for busy, on-the-go lifestyles.

By blending traditional convenience store amenities—such as gasoline and everyday staples—with a high-quality, kitchen-driven menu, Casey’s has successfully captured a loyal customer base. This strategy allows the company to compete effectively in both the retail and quick-service restaurant sectors simultaneously.
